The Mead is in Stratton On The Fosse, Radstock and in Somerset district. BA3 4QL is located in the Mendip Hills elect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Wells.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ding BA3 4QL,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 52.3%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.

2011202110y change (pp)UK Averagepostcode vs UK (pp)
Female51.6%52.3%0.7% 51.0% 1.3%
Male48.4%47.7%-0.7% 49.0% -1.3%

Safety

Is The Mead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around The Mead was 39.6 per 1,000 residents, which is 10.5% lower than the Mendip Central and East average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

The Mead has the 21st highest crime rate of 48 local areas in Mendip Central and East and the 760th lowest crime rate of 1,848 local areas in Somerset .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 12.2 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has risen by about 37.0%.

Employment

BA3 4QL area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 2%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.
